码迷,mamicode.com
首页 >  
搜索关键字:变量作用域    ( 1042个结果
Python学习之变量的作用域
学习地址:http://www.jianshu.com/p/17a9d8584530 1、变量作用域LEGB 1.1变量的作用域 在Python程序中创建、改变、查找变量名时,都是在一个保存变量名的空间中进行,我们称之为命名空间,也被称之为作用域。python的作用域是静态的,在源代码中变量名被赋值 ...
分类:编程语言   时间:2018-06-03 21:28:50    阅读次数:247
JavaScript&jQuery.变量作用域
变量作用域 变量的位置或影响它的作用范围,这个作用范围也叫作用域。 如果变量是在函数内声明的,那么的作用域仅在函数内,函数之外不能调用。函数调用执行完后,函数内的变量立即销毁。 function getArea(length,width){ // 局部变量area,在函数调用后立马销毁 var ar ...
分类:编程语言   时间:2018-06-02 13:00:42    阅读次数:178
es6基本语法
//let和const申明变量和常量 //作用域只限于当前代码块 //使用let申明的变量作用域不会提升 //在相同的作用域下不能申明相同的变量 //for循环体现let的父子作用域 二、es6的解构赋值:一一对应 数组: let [name, age, sex] = ["Samve", 30, " ...
分类:其他好文   时间:2018-05-29 00:13:14    阅读次数:176
JavaScript高级程序设计学习(三)之变量、作用域和内存问题
这次讲的主要是变量,作用域和内存问题。 任何一门编程语言,都涉及这三个。 变量,比如全局变量,局部变量等,作用域,也分全局作用域和方法作用域,内存问题,在java中就涉及到一个垃圾回收的问题,由于java中涉及到jvm,因此可以自动垃圾回收和内存分配,而不需要手动。 一、变量 每个变量都有其类型,数 ...
分类:编程语言   时间:2018-05-19 20:39:25    阅读次数:190
python 面向对象
类 属性 实例变量: __init__需要初始化的变量,实例变量作用域就是实例本身 类变量: 写在class全局的变量 私有属性 ,如下:这样的话通过实例无法调用这个属性 。 <!--?xml version="1.0" encoding="UTF-8" standalone="no"?--> <! ...
分类:编程语言   时间:2018-05-19 14:45:15    阅读次数:174
Python-local variable 'raw_password' referenced before assignment
where? 执行Python程序的时候,报这个错 why? 变量作用域问题,在分支中定义的变量,当满足条件的时候则可以正确得到变量,当不满足条件的时候则报这个错 way? 把变量从分支中抽离到分支上面,或者在另外分支都定义这个变量,让其一直到访问都定义过 错误代码 正确代码 ...
分类:编程语言   时间:2018-05-17 23:15:32    阅读次数:288
JavaScript学习(二):变量、作用域和内存问题
基本类型和引用类型的值 基本类型(简单的数据段) 基本数据类型是按值访问的,因为保存在变量中的是实际的值。 引用类型(可能由多个值构成的对象) 引用类型是保存在内存中的对象,JavaScript不允许直接访问内存中的位置。所以实际上是在操作对象的引用而不是实际的对象。 1.动态的属性 只能给引用类型 ...
分类:编程语言   时间:2018-05-17 15:24:45    阅读次数:166
Python基础-变量作用域
1.函数作用域介绍 函数作用域 Python中函数作用域分为4种情况: L:local,局部作用域,即函数中定义的变量: E:enclosing,嵌套的父级函数的局部作用域,即包含此函数的上级函数的局部作用域,但不是全局的。 G:global,全局变量,即模块级别定义的变量,在模块开始、函数外定义的 ...
分类:编程语言   时间:2018-05-16 15:11:22    阅读次数:228
Python函数作用域、嵌套函数、闭包函数、高阶函数及装饰器的理解
一、前言 初次学习Python过程中,闭包、高阶函数、函数嵌套及装饰器这些概念以及他们之间的关系一时半会难以理解,这些是Python函数的精华,需要花点时间好好领悟。其中装饰器是最难理解的,为什么呢?因为只有把变量作用域、闭包函数、嵌套函数、高阶函数都理解了,装饰器才能更容易理解一些。他们是成一个体 ...
分类:编程语言   时间:2018-05-11 20:26:21    阅读次数:226
Python 变量作用域
Python 变量作用域 变量作用域LEGB 1、变量的作用域 在Python程序中创建、改变或查找变量名时,都是在一个保存变量名的空间(命名空间)中进行的,我们称这个命名空间为作用域。Python的作用域是静态的,在源代码中变量名被赋值的位置决定了该变量能被访问的范围,即Python变量的作用域由 ...
分类:编程语言   时间:2018-05-11 13:12:59    阅读次数:204
1042条   上一页 1 ... 24 25 26 27 28 ... 105 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!